Soooooo.... I am replanting my backyard. The chick weed and clover is just ridiculous the previous homeowner apparently wasn't very outdoorsy! :\ With that... my daughter and I (she's 4 so yeah...I) have started an outdoor oasis for our RFs. 1st we will be pulling up the weeds tilling the soil adding gypsum because I have clay for soil then covering with a mix of cow manure and top soil then putting down a bernuda seed blend as well as a tortoise grazing blend I ordered from Nature's Finest Seed (naturesfinestseed.com) We have an old bookcase we are going to fortify and create our outdoor enclosure for the RFs as little ones and yearlings of course we expect to grow it out overtime. The rest of the area will be set up where we can hang out and watch the outside watch us!
*sidenote* We have been getting lots of rain in Austin so my backyard was a mess for a few days after pulling the weeds I started to get good grass to come in HOWEVER we will still be replacing this yard! I was so pissed ANTS moved in after the rain so I am looking for a non toxic way to get rid of them ASAP so we can get to work! We are going to put the Tortoise grazing blend in the area where the enclosure will go and mix it in coming up the yard toward the house.
